Um dos maiores aborrecimentos para aqueles que vão direto do Windows XP para o Windows 7 é que a tecla de retrocesso não te move mais para cima de uma pasta como costumava - agora ela te move de volta no histórico de navegação da pasta.
Se você usou a chave algumas vezes, você pode pensar que estou errado, mas você pode facilmente testá-la indo para uma subpasta, depois voltando para Back, depois indo para outra subpasta e voltando para Back, depois entrando em uma subpasta. terceira subpasta e bater de volta duas vezes. Você acabará na subpasta anterior.
A correção impressionante do AutoHotkey
Agora que conhecemos a tecla de atalho que realmente funciona no Windows 7, podemos usar um pequeno script para fazê-lo funcionar da maneira que realmente queremos. Com o AutoHotkey instalado, crie um novo script com New -> AutoHotkey Script e cole o seguinte:
#IfWinActive, ahk_class CabinetWClass Backspace:: ControlGet renamestatus,Visible,,Edit1,A ControlGetFocus focussed, A if(renamestatus!=1&&(focussed=”DirectUIHWND3″||focussed=SysTreeView321)) { SendInput {Alt Down}{Up}{Alt Up} }else{ Send {Backspace} } #IfWinActive
Obrigado por encontrar este método vai para joeshmoo de Fóruns produtivos de geek, que rastreou tudo enterrado em um Tópico do fórum do AutoHotkey. Nós modificamos um pouco o script para que ele funcione no Windows 7.
Como é que isso funciona?
Normalmente, você pode simplesmente mapear novamente a chave com um tipo de acordo Backspace::! {Up}, mas como a tecla de retrocesso é útil na caixa de pesquisa, na barra de localização e quando você renomeia os arquivos, não faça um mapeamento simples - em vez disso, você precisa verificar qual controle está ativo antes de enviar a combinação alternativa de teclas Alt + Up.
A primeira linha com o #IfWinActive diz ao AHK para ativar essa substituição de chave de atalho somente se o Windows Explorer for a janela ativa, o que ajuda a corrigir possíveis conflitos em outros aplicativos.
As linhas ControlGet e ControlGetFocus fazem o trabalho real de verificar o status dos controles e, dependendo se estão focadas ou quando você está renomeando um arquivo, ele envia o alternativo Alt + Up ou simplesmente envia o Backspace normal. chave.
Baixe um aplicativo pré-fabricado para fazer o Backspace funcionar como o XP
Como a maioria de vocês provavelmente não está familiarizada com o AutoHotkey e não tem nenhum interesse em como os scripts funcionam, reuni uma versão personalizada do script como um minúsculo executável que será executado em segundo plano.
Não é preciso muita memória, como você pode ver na captura de tela.
Clique duas vezes no executável e sua tecla Backspace deve começar a funcionar como costumava no XP. Note que só testamos isso no Windows 7, mas vamos supor que funcionará também para o Vista.
Baixar a chave de retrocesso do HTGBack XP-Style
Esse utilitário é licenciado sob a licença "não-estúpida", que diz que você pode usá-lo, distribuí-lo e praticamente fazer o que quiser com ele. Acrescente-nos crédito vinculando-o a este post.